#989f46 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#989f46 is composed of 59.6% red, 62.4% green and 27.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 56%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 64.7 degrees, a saturation of 38.9% and a lightness of 44.9%. #989f46 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8c with #313f00.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

Shades and Tints of #989f46

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090904 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#989f46

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737372 is the less saturated color, while #ccdd08 is the most saturated one.
